基于B_S架构的教务管理系统设计及实现

合集下载

基于BS架构的高校教务管理系统设计与实现的开题报告

基于BS架构的高校教务管理系统设计与实现的开题报告

基于BS架构的高校教务管理系统设计与实现的开题报告一、研究背景及意义当前,教育信息化工作得到了广泛的关注和推广。

高校信息化建设成为当前高校发展中的一个重要方面,教务管理系统作为高校信息化建设中的核心平台,为高校的管理与教学服务提供了全面的支持和保障。

高校教务管理系统主要包括课程管理、学生信息管理、成绩管理、考试管理等多个模块,它使教学和管理的信息化实现成为可能,提高教学质量,降低教学成本,提高办公效率,更好地服务社会。

在当前的教育云化趋势下,教务管理系统也向着云化、大数据、智能化的方向发展。

因此,本研究基于BS架构设计高校教务管理系统,旨在摸索一个更加成熟的、高效的教务管理系统开发及应用模式,旨在为高校信息化建设提供一个参考。

二、研究内容和方法1. 研究内容本研究拟设计一个基于BS架构的高校教务管理系统。

主要包括以下模块:(1)用户登录、注册模块(2)学生信息管理模块(3)教师信息管理模块(4)课程管理模块(5)考试管理模块(6)成绩管理模块(7)数据统计模块(8)系统设置模块2. 研究方法本研究将采取如下研究方法:(1)文献调研:本研究将查阅大量相关教务管理系统的现有研究成果及应用案例,探讨教务管理系统的设计和开发方法。

(2)技术方案设计: 本研究将基于BS架构,运用Java、Spring、Mybatis等相关技术,完成系统的功能设计和实现。

(3)系统测试:本研究将对研究所设计的系统进行测试,评估不同方面的性能指标和用户体验。

三、预期研究结果通过本研究的开展,预期取得如下研究结果:(1)设计完成一个基于BS架构的高校教务管理系统;(2)探究和总结教务管理系统的设计规范,促进教务管理系统的标准化和规范化;(3)提高高校管理效率,降低人工成本,为高校带来更为便捷的教务管理服务,为教育信息化的实践提供有益的探索和借鉴。

四、参考文献[1] 董波. 高校教务管理系统的设计与实现[J]. 现代电子技术, 2019(19):76-77.[2] 王瑞. 基于Web平台的高校教务管理系统的设计与实现[J]. 信息技术, 2018(10):66-68.[3] 林旭. 高校信息化建设与教务管理系统的构建[J]. 现代信息化, 2017(4):50-52.[4] 刘露. 基于云计算的高校教务管理系统研究[J]. 现代计算机, 2019(6):100-102.[5] Chen M, Hao Y, Liao X, et al. A Study on the System Design of the College Education Administration Platform[J]. IEEE Access, 2020, 8:99158-99167.。

《2024年基于B-S结构的学生信息管理系统的设计与实现》范文

《2024年基于B-S结构的学生信息管理系统的设计与实现》范文

《基于B-S结构的学生信息管理系统的设计与实现》篇一基于B-S结构的学生信息管理系统的设计与实现一、引言随着信息技术的飞速发展,学生信息管理系统的设计与实现已成为学校信息化建设的重要组成部分。

本文将详细介绍基于B/S(浏览器/服务器)结构的学生信息管理系统的设计与实现过程,包括系统需求分析、系统设计、系统实现及系统测试等环节。

二、系统需求分析在系统需求分析阶段,我们首先明确了学生信息管理系统的目标用户为学校管理人员、教师及学生。

系统需满足以下需求:1. 学生基本信息管理:包括学生入学、退学、转专业等信息的录入、查询及修改。

2. 课程信息管理:包括课程开设、停开、调课等信息的录入、查询及维护。

3. 成绩管理:实现学生成绩的录入、查询、统计分析及导出等功能。

4. 权限管理:确保不同用户(如管理员、教师、学生)具有相应的操作权限。

三、系统设计在系统设计阶段,我们根据需求分析结果,制定了以下设计方案:1. 系统架构设计:采用B/S结构,即浏览器/服务器模式,方便用户通过互联网进行访问。

2. 数据库设计:选用关系型数据库,如MySQL,用于存储学生信息、课程信息、成绩数据等。

3. 系统功能模块设计:包括学生信息管理模块、课程信息管理模块、成绩管理模块、权限管理模块等。

4. 界面设计:界面应简洁明了,操作便捷,符合用户使用习惯。

四、系统实现在系统实现阶段,我们采用了以下技术手段:1. 开发环境:选用Java语言进行开发,采用Spring框架进行项目管理。

2. 数据库实现:通过JDBC连接数据库,实现数据的增删改查功能。

3. 系统功能实现:根据功能模块设计,编写相应代码,实现各功能。

4. 界面实现:采用HTML、CSS、JavaScript等技术,实现用户界面。

五、系统测试在系统测试阶段,我们进行了以下测试工作:1. 功能测试:对系统的各功能模块进行测试,确保功能正常。

2. 性能测试:对系统的响应时间、吞吐量等性能进行测试,确保系统性能稳定。

基于BS架构的高校教务管理系统设计与实现

基于BS架构的高校教务管理系统设计与实现

基于BS架构的高校教务管理系统设计与实现摘要教务管理系统是一个专业化的管理平台,涉及学校的量化建设,关系到学校的教育管理水平。

目前各个高校都需要网络化信息化管理学生的成绩和信息,因此文章介绍了利用B/S架构来构建教务管理系统,以方便学生和教师处理日常工作事务,提高工作效益和管理水平。

关键词B/S;Javaweb;教务管理;软件系统“互联网+”时代,各个高校都需要利用网络化信息化的技术来管理学生和教师的信息,因此教务管理系统作为一个学校运作的中心枢纽便应运而生。

教务管理系统可以方便学生和教师处理日常工作事务,实施教学课程的管理,提高工作效益和管理水平,并及时、有序和高效地完成任务。

1教务管理系统的现状和设计思想传统的教务管理模式由于手工操作,费时费力的同时工作效率也不高。

而在信息化的教务管理系统中,系统会提供给用户清晰的导航策略,以方便用户高效地解决自己的业务。

因此开发并推广信息化教务管理系统以取代传统的教务管理方式十分必要。

高校教务管理系统是一个基于JSP+Servlet+JavaBean的B/S模式的系统。

本系统采用视图控制器(MVC)模式,其主要思想是使用一个或多个Servlet作为控制器来接受来自前端的请求。

然后通过JDBC连接到存储数据的数据库,执行与数据库相关的操作,接着再利用JavaBean来封装执行后的结果,并将结果进行保存,最后通过JSP页面来接收并显示派发来的视图。

由此看来,JSP相当于视图,主要用于显示;Servlet相当于控制器的角色,用于接受用户请求,选择视图或进行业务处理;JavaBean组件是此系统的业務模型,其功能主要是为了表示数据。

用户群为在校全体师生,包括学生、教师和管理员。

学生可以登录注册、查看修改个人信息、在线选课、查看自己的成绩并导入PDF文件;教师可以登录注册、查看自己所教授的课程信息、录入管理学生的成绩、查看选择自己课程的学生信息;管理员可以登录、查看、增加、修改、删除学生信息、教师信息以及课程信息,查看学生选课情况,发布教务通知,上传教务文件等。

基于B/S架构的高校教学管理平台设计与实现

基于B/S架构的高校教学管理平台设计与实现

De i n a d I p e e t to fCo l g a h n a a e e tS se sg n m lm n a i n o l e Te c i g M n g m n y t m e Ba e n B/ t u t r s d o S S r cu e
据 “ 孤岛” 。
门、人 事管理部 门、设 备管理 部门等 。因而该 系统应该 与高 校其他 业务 系统形 成数据共 享。在教学进 程 中 ,使用教 学管
理 系统的人员 为学生 、教 师、管理人 员和教辅 人员等 。通过
以上分析 ,可以得到本 系统 的设计需求如图 1 所示 。



D TBS A DN0 M T N A A E ET AAAE N FR A1 N G M N I 0M
数 据库与信 息管理
基于 BS架构 的高校教学管理平 台设计与实现 /
谢 兵 ,赵小 梅
( 天津科技大学 ,天津 3 0 2 ) 02 2

要 : 在 综合考虑教 学管理需求 ,结合 当前流行软件架构的基础上 ,研 究开发 了基 于 BS架构的 高校教 学管理 系 /
l 引言
高校教务管理系统实现 的 目的是根据高校人才培养 目标 , 按照 现行 的管 理制度 ,合 理地组织 和管理教 学资 源 ,使整个 教学 过程正常 有序 ,教学 资源得到最 为充分 的利用 ,达到 高 质量和高效率地进行 人才培养 的 目标 。 传统 的教 学管理 系统在 使用上人 员单一 。多为 简单具体 管理 功能 ,如排课 、成绩 录入等 ,系统功能 不完善 、形成数
XI Bi g , E n ZHAO a m e Xi o i
( ini Unvri f c n e& T cn lg Taj 0 22 Ta3 iesyo i c n t Se ehoo y, i i 3 0 2 ) nn

基于BS模式的教务管理系统的设计与实现

基于BS模式的教务管理系统的设计与实现

参考内容
基本内容
随着高校规模的不断扩大和信息化建设的不断深入,高校教务管理系统的设 计与实现变得尤为重要。本次演示将介绍一种基于BS架构的高校教务管理系统的 设计与实现方法,旨在提高教务管理的效率和质量,为学生和教师提供更好的服 务。
需求分析
高校教务管理系统主要包括学生信息管理、教师信息管理、课程信息管理、 选课管理、成绩管理等功能模块。在用户界面设计方面,要求系统具有友好的交 互界面,方便用户进行操作;在系统稳定性方面,要求系统具有高可用性和高可 靠性,能够保证24小时不间断服务;在数据管理方面,要求系统具有强大的数据 存储和处理能力,能够处理大量数据。
2、数据库操作
数据库操作主要通过MySQL数据库实现,使用PHP语言进行连接和操作。在实 现过程中,采用预处理语句和参数化查询等技术,确保数据安全性和性能。
3、逻辑处理
逻辑处理是系统实现的核心,本次演示采用PHP语言实现业务逻辑。通过对 用户请求的分析和处理,调用数据库操作及其他相关模块,实现系统的各项功能。
3、界面设计
界面设计要求简洁明了、易于操作,本次演示采用HTML5、CSS3和 JavaScript等技术进行界面设计,使用户能够快速完成操作。
1、界面绘制
界面绘制采用HTML5和CSS3技术,使用户界面更加美观、易于操作。在实现 过程中,利用JavaScript技术实现动态效果和交互效果,提高用户体验。
3.3.数据库实现
数据库是整个系统的核心,需要保证数据的安全性和可靠性。我们可以使用 MySQL等关系型数据库管理系统来存储和管理数据,并使用JDBC等接口与后端服 务器进行交互。在数据库设计中,需要保证数据的一致性和完整性,并需要对数 据进行索引和优化。
ቤተ መጻሕፍቲ ባይዱ

基于B_S结构的教务管理系统的实现

基于B_S结构的教务管理系统的实现
关键词: 教务管理; B/ S 结构; ASP.NET ; SQL 数据库
引言
在高校的日常管理工作中, 教务管理是最核心的 工作。随着学校规模的日益扩大, 管理技术的不断发 展, 计算机网络技术的日益普及和校园网建设的不断 完善, 原有缺乏总体规划的、无法充分利用校园网, 来 提 高 日 常 教 务 管 理 工 作 效 率 的 、信 息 资 源 无 法 共 享 各 自独立的“信息孤岛”式管理软件, 已不适应教务综合 管理实际工作的要求, 严重制约了学校信息化建设前 进的步伐。随着微软 Microsoft Visual Studio.NET 开发 环境日益完善, 开发新的基于 B/S( Browser/Server) 这 结 构 的 教 务 管 理 系 统 已 经 成 为 可 能 。本 文 从 系 统 的 结 构、开发语言和环境、数据库环境、安全策略、功能 实 现这五个方面做了探讨。
实践与经验
学 任 务 查 询 、全 校 课 程 查 询 、学 生 名 单 查 询 、课 程 代 码 查 询 、教 师 课 表 查 询 、学 生 成 绩 录 入 、校 院 各 级 例 会 的 查看等。
⑤学生部分包括教务公告查看、学生成绩的查 询 、教 学 计 划 查 询 、班 级 课 表 的 查 询 、公 选 课 的 网 上 选 课、网上的重补修报名、学生手册、个人 信息查询、教 师教学评价等。
1 基于 B/ S 结构的三层体系的构建
三层结构是将数据处理过程分为三部分: 第一层
是客户端(用户界面), 提供用户与系统的友好访问; 第
二层是应用服务器, 专司业务逻辑的实现; 第三层是数
据服务器, 负责数据信息的存储、访问及其优化。由于
业务逻辑被提取到应用服务器, 大大降低了客户端负

基于B-S框架的多校区教务管理系统的设计

基于B-S框架的多校区教务管理系统的设计

基于B/S框架的多校区教务管理系统的设计摘要:随着信息技术的不断发展、校园网的普及和多校区的现状,传统的教务管理严重阻碍了教学质量和管理效率。

基于B/S三层框架的教务管理系统的设计,将Web技术与管理技术相融合,属于交流互动性系统,既方便了师生信息查阅和使用,也使教务人员能够通过浏览器异地配置、统计和管理,提高了学习和工作效率。

当然本系统还有一些不足之处有待改进。

关键词:WEB;B/S;教务;管理中图分类号:TP393 文献标识码:A 文章编号:1009-3044(2014)32-7626-04Abstract: With the development of information technology,the popularity of campus network, and the present situation of the multi-campus, traditional educational administration management severely hindered the teaching quality and efficiency of management. Based on B/S framework, the design of educational administration management system integrate Web technology and management technology. It’s the interactive communication system,convenient for both teachers andstudents access to and use of information. And the educational administration personnel can use the browsers to configuration, statistics and management .It will improve the efficiency of study and work. Of course this system also has some shortcomings to be improved.Key words: WEB; B/S;Educational administration;management随着以计算机技术为代表的信息技术的飞速发展,互联网成为我们学习生活不可缺少的组成部分,同时对我们教育教学方面也存在机遇和挑战。

基于BS架构的高校教务管理系统的设计与实现

基于BS架构的高校教务管理系统的设计与实现

密级:工程硕士专业学位论文(设计)题目基于B/S架构的高校教务管理系统的设计与实现作者张云龙完成日期20 年月日培养单位指导教师琚生根指导教师工程领域软件工程授予学位日期20 年月日基于B/S架构的高校教务管理系统的设计与实现软件工程领域研究生张云龙指导老师琚生根随着高等院校的办学规模日益扩大化,生源也相应的日益增多,因此对学生和教师的管理也越来越复杂,教学管理方面的要求也逐渐提高,为了提高学校的教学管理水平,迫切需要开发一个教育系统管理软件,以此来解决各个高校对于教学管理的燃眉之急。

教学管理系统是一个专业化的管理平台,能够实现对教师日常工作和学生的综合成绩的评估。

因此可以看出,教学管理系统是一个学校所有工作的重点,它的好坏关系到整个学校的量化建设。

教育管理系统只有适应学校的发展,具有灵活性,可靠性,可维护性等优势才能更好的为学校教学服务,提高办学的质量和水平。

因此学校要想提高管理水平,实现更加科学高效的管理,力求开发适合本学校教学管理要求的软件系统是十分必要的。

本高校教务管理系统采用软件工程的设计思想,对该系统从前期材料收集、需求分析、可行性研究、总体设计、详细设计、系统编码以及系统测试进行了详尽细致的研究。

在系统的开发设计中,应用了当今市面流行的开发框架,数据库方面使用了微软的SQL Server 2008,同时加入了一些JavaScript 脚本和JQuery框架技术,最终实现基于B/S架构的高校教务管理系统。

与同类教务管理系统相比,该高校教务管理系统的主要特色如下:1、系统功能完善,界面友好大方,实现了从学生基本信息管理、教学计划管理、教务排课管理、学生选课管理、班级管理、学生作业管理、学生成绩管理、教师教学质量评价管理、高校财务管理以及系统维护等各环节自动化操作,配合强大的系统检索功能,能够实时了解高校教务工作的最新进展。

2、系统除了具有一般教务管理系统所具有的功能外,还创新性的增加了学生教学意见反馈功能、教学质量评价系统、成绩图形化统计功能、成绩核算计算器、作业评价系统等多项特色功能。

  1. 1、下载文档前请自行甄别文档内容的完整性,平台不提供额外的编辑、内容补充、找答案等附加服务。
  2. 2、"仅部分预览"的文档,不可在线预览部分如存在完整性等问题,可反馈申请退款(可完整预览的文档不适用该条件!)。
  3. 3、如文档侵犯您的权益,请联系客服反馈,我们会尽快为您处理(人工客服工作时间:9:00-18:30)。
Байду номын сангаас 基于B/S架构的教务管理系统设计及实现
作者:谭振贇
学位授予单位:南昌大学
1.刘涛基于.NET平台C/S与B/S结构并存的钢铁企业生产管理系统的研究与开发[学位论文]2010
2.李海伦关于图的均匀染色理论的继续研究[学位论文]2010
3.唐普洪脉冲激光沉积TiN/AIN纳米多层膜制备及其变形机理研究[学位论文]2010
4.丁海涛依赖型葡萄糖脱氢酶的研究[学位论文]2010
5.陈一基于双窗法的FFT算法优化及DSP实现[学位论文]2010
6.余军CTAB/NaSal/PVA纳米纤维膜的制备及结构性能的研究[学位论文]2010
7.郑霄毅基于J2EE技术的电信电子运维系统设计与实现[学位论文]2010
8.张智慧GSM短信在广播电视无线监测技术的应用[学位论文]2010
9.赵江华新中国初期取缔会道门研究[学位论文]2010
本文链接:/Thesis_Y1850524.aspx
相关文档
最新文档